Understanding Auto Insurance Coverage in Carlyss
Auto insurance in Carlyss should account for more than the minimum coverage required to register and drive a vehicle in Louisiana. Local drivers may face higher exposure from long commutes, roads shared with plant workers and commercial vehicles, and storm-related hazards that can damage parked cars or create collision risks during evacuation and recovery periods. Families with homes near Choupique Bayou, rural driveways, or open stretches south of Sulphur often benefit from reviewing comprehensive coverage for hail, falling limbs, flood-related vehicle damage, theft, and vandalism. Local Carlyss Factors That Affect Your Auto Insurance Rates
Carlyss rate factors can look different from nearby Lake Charles because the community combines rural residential roads with industrial commuter patterns tied to Sulphur, Westlake, and the broader Calcasieu Parish economy. Vehicles parked outside near open lots, wooded areas, or bayou-influenced drainage zones may face different comprehensive risks than vehicles garaged in more developed subdivisions closer to Sulphur. LA-27 is a key north-south route for residents heading toward I-10 or south toward Hackberry, so accident exposure can vary depending on whether your driving is mostly local errands or daily plant-shift commuting.
